Angela T. Ross
Nonpartisan · Michigan · 2026Angela T. Ross was appointed to the 61st District Court by Governor Gretchen Whitmer in March 2022 and was reappointed Chief Judge effective January 1, 2026, per the court's own announcement. Before her appointment she was director of enforcement for the City of Grand Rapids and a solo practitioner in family, criminal and business law, per the Grand Rapids Legal News; she earned a Juris Doctor from DePaul University College of Law. Angela T. Ross appears on the November 3, 2026 ballot for Judge of District Court, 61st District, Incumbent Position, per the county clerk's certified candidate list.
